Most systems are basically identical. The differences come in hardware the way the computer accepts the driver s request for directions and the way it presents the driving instructions. On most systems, a driver enters a desired address, motorway junction or point of interest via a touch screen or disc. But the Lexus screen goes a step further: you can point to any spot on the map screen and get directions to it.
BMW s system offers a set of cross hairs(瞄准器上的十字纹)that can be moved across the map to pick a point you d like to get to. Audi s screen can be switched to TV reception.
Even the voices that recite the directions can differ, with better systems like BMW s and Lexus s having a wider vocabulary. The instructions are available in French, German, Spanish, Dutch and Italian, as well as English. The driver can also choose parameters for determining the route: fastest, shortest or no freeways, for example.
